Sandi Thom - I Wish I Was A Punk Rocker >>>>> http://i5.photobucket.com/albums/y173/Cornholio44/Most%20Wanted%20-%20Top%205/SandiThom-IWishIWasAPunkRocker.jpg<<<<< LISTEN The girl that webcast from her basement in Tooting to thousands of people across the globe now releases her debut single 'I Wish I Was A Punk Rocker (With Flowers In My Hair)'. The subsequent buzz saw her become the first high profile signing by Craig Logan as he steps into his position at the head of the newly re-launched RCA label. Following the success of artists like KT Tunstall, Sandi should do well with her fairly unique mix of powerful, rootsy, soulful vocals and sparse instrumentation, consisting of only percussion and drums. Pink - Who Knew >>>>> http://i5.photobucket.com/albums/y173/Cornholio44/Most%20Wanted%20-%20Top%205/Pink-WhoKnew.jpg<<<<< LISTEN 'Who Knew' is the excellent second single from Pink’s latest album 'I'm Not Dead', following the smash hit 'Stupid Girls'. Produced by Max Martin (Kelly Clarkson, Backstreet Boys), this radio friendly track mixes upbeat jangly guitar hooks with Pink's trademark gravely rock vocals to create a heart-felt tribute to a friend lost to the perils of drugs. Nelly Furtado - Maneater >>>>> http://i5.photobucket.com/albums/y173/Cornholio44/Most%20Wanted%20-%20Top%205/NellyFurtado-Maneater.jpg<<<<< LISTEN Shaping up to be one of the singles of the year, 'Meanteater' marks the spectacular return of Nelly Furtado. Co-written between Nelly and hip hop uber-producer Timbaland, 'Maneater' finds Nelly once again going against the grain with a colourful, innovative pop anthem, which is taken from her primarily beat-driven forthcoming album, 'Loose'.
